Output 886d7614bfc70cd9479292bfa5ae998d082008587cadd003613524ecd75b42f9:1

value
88038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b984755c3b62d495d8de5866d07af610c4770c OP_EQUAL
address
3Qpb84287av3JoFeeK1jSNTGDJNS8Sd9gZ
transaction
886d7614bfc70cd9479292bfa5ae998d082008587cadd003613524ecd75b42f9
confirmations
262410
spent
true